最近要改一下热更,改成第一次下载zip解压,然后调用restart之后报了个错

main.js中报错了, ‘removeDirectory’ of undefined, ,请问有没有人遇到这个情况的,麻烦给个解决方案,万分感谢

E/jswrapper: ERROR: Uncaught TypeError: Cannot read property ‘removeDirectory’ of undefined, location: main.js:0:0
STACK:
[0]anonymous@main.js:171
2023-05-23 17:17:55.170 3927-3945/com.sliidfmstss.gibwin D/debug info: Uncaught Exception:
- location : (see stack)
- msg : Uncaught TypeError: Cannot read property ‘removeDirectory’ of undefined
- detail :
[0]anonymous@main.js:171
2023-05-23 17:17:55.170 3927-3945/com.sliidfmstss.gibwin D/jswrapper: JS: [ERROR]: (see stack) Uncaught TypeError: Cannot read property ‘removeDirectory’ of undefined [0]anonymous@main.js:171
2023-05-23 17:17:55.170 3927-3945/com.sliidfmstss.gibwin E/jswrapper: ScriptEngine::evalString script main.js, failed!

cc.fileUtils改成jsb.fileUtils

1赞

好像是以前官方文档上的bug,这个问题会有几率导致热更后部分热更文件没有从temp文件夹下移出来